Word of Mouth
The coveted third-party endorsement is often touted as the best form of advertisement – which is why Web 2.0 plays such an important role in today’s marketing scheme. A recent Nuance study touts the value of blogs, forums and online ratings as sources consumers use to evaluate prior to making buying decisions.
This doesn’t necessarily mean that you should start a blog to promote yourself; the company-sponsored blog isn’t exactly the same unless your customers are willing to add their comments to validate your claims. Which is why many online retailers are introducing product reviews on their sites, it’s an excellent strategy to follow up with the consumer post-purchase, gain endorsement for future consumers and add to your SEO – the more often a product name appears the more searchable you become.
An alternate strategy, if you’re not ready to implement reviews across the board is to solicit feedback from your best customers. Then, with their permission, post their comments on your site – or consider establishing an exclusive consumer reports group, send them the newest products in exchange for their reviews either on your site or applicable forum.
